Ingredients
  • 4 eggs, beaten
  • ½ tbsp of kosher salt
  • 1 tsp of white pepper
  • 1 tsp of ground ginger (optional but I like this)
  • ⅓ cup of vegetable oil (or schmaltz if you create it or find at a kosher butcher. What’s schmaltz, you ask? It’s a rendered chicken, goose or duck fat)
  • Take a measuring cup that is ½ cup in volume. Fill ¾ of it with cold water and ¼ of it with cold seltzer (the more seltzer, the more fluffy the ball - the more water, the firmer. SO do the ratio to your liking BUT DO NOT exceed ½ cup total based on these measurements!) You can also sub out ginger ale for the seltzer to make it a bit more sweet and exciting!
  • 1 cup of Matzo Meal, to start (NOT Matzo Ball Mix - these are different). You will be adding more to thicken up (close to another cup)
